New Mexico To Host First Ever Earth Day Festival

EARTH DAY News:

ALBUQUERQUE — The City of Albuquerque, various non-profit organizations and a group of individuals committed to the earth, are putting on the state’s first-ever statewide Earth Day Festival.

Themed the Planet vs. Plastics, the event is 10 a.m. to 4 p.m. Sunday, April 21 at the Sid Cutter Pavilion at Balloon Fiesta Park in Albuquerque.

Cinema Cindy Reviews: Dune: Part 2

By CYNTHIA BIDDLECOMB
Los Alamos

“Dune: Part 2”—which opened Friday—is a film that deserves the Big Screen, a satisfying, Action/Sci-fi movie, based on the epic 1965 novel “Dune” by Frank Herbert (and its five sequels). Fans of the Dune books, and those who enjoyed the 2021 film “Dune”, will not easily be disappointed. For adults and teens alike, it’s worth sitting through 2 hours 46 minutes.
